Francis James Sims was born in 1909 in Risca, Monmouthshire, Wales, the child of Tom Sims And Henrietta A Hodge. In 1911, Francis James Sims resided in Risca, Monmouthshire, Wales. In 1939, Francis James Sims resided in Gloucestershire, England. Francis James Sims married Bessie P Beechey, Doris Muriel Meredith, and had children including Betty A Sims, Francis J G Sims, Sylvia A Sims, Terence Sims. Francis James Sims passed away in 1950 in Bristol, Gloucestershire, England.
